Yes strange indeed and looks like my own silly fault but not too sure how i actually achieved this.I had unticked a box under 'Google applications' "sessions" inserted tick in that box and all was well again.

Yes that would explain it.

CCleaner was clearing your history, but the tabs that were open when you closed the browser would be saved in 'Sessions' and put straight back into the history when you reopened the browser.
